Output dfe5ccd60a2b851c8ac8ef202947c3dcdd57c8bd56b2230ae2bfdff90bfcf824:0

value
310510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ce36668f3ee509828a325fe184f96f831992ed4 OP_EQUAL
address
3EXxwRzXtaEsf8ZWGHEonz6cdRxN2Mfpki
transaction
dfe5ccd60a2b851c8ac8ef202947c3dcdd57c8bd56b2230ae2bfdff90bfcf824
confirmations
262673
spent
true